New transportation systems such as rail, road sea and air were introduced. New languages, religions and a new way of life were introduced. The imperialists countries gained cheap, efficient workforce. Food production increased due to better farming methods. (part -a)
Imperialism impacted societies in countless negative ways. It led to slave trade which then led to social discrimination around the world. It also damaged the cultures and created disunity among the natives. Last but not least, imperialism stripped countries off their natural resources and left nothing for the natives.(part-b)

The French colonization strategy was based around working with natives, mainly trading with them. English tactics were to push out and destroy native populations in order to build a new British society.
